Lithium vs. Lead: Battery Technologies Compared - Summary
Two battery technologies dominate the market: lead-acid (the classic) and lithium-ion (the modern standard).
Comparison Table
| Property | Lead-Acid | Lithium-Ion |
|---|---|---|
| Energy density | 30-50 Wh/kg | 150-250 Wh/kg |
| Cycle life | 500-1,000 | 3,000-10,000 |
| Depth of discharge | 50-60% | 80-100% |
| Efficiency | 80-85% | 90-95% |
| Weight | Heavy | Light |
| Cost | Lower upfront | Higher upfront, lower lifetime |
| Maintenance | Requires some | Maintenance-free |
When to Use Which?
Lead-Acid:
- Off-grid systems with limited budget
- Backup power with infrequent use
- Cold environments
Lithium-Ion:
- Home storage systems
- Daily cycling applications
- Space-limited installations
- Long-term cost optimization
